Berserk Musou Staff Look Into Xbox One Release

posted on by Karen Ressler
Producer Koinuma discusses story, game's age rating

Producer Hisashi Koinuma revealed in an interview with Japanese video game news website Gamer at E3 that Omega Force is "looking into" an Xbox One release of its upcoming Berserk Musou/Warriors title in America. The company is also looking into a Steam release in Japan.

Koinuma also said that the game's story will start from the beginning in order to accommodate action game fans who are new to the franchise, and go up to the story in the upcoming anime. On the game's age rating, Koinuma said it is company policy to not produce CERO Z (18+) games. Its Fist of the North Star game was CERO D (17+) and he expects Berserk will be the same.

The game is slated to ship this year in Japan on PlayStation 4, PlayStation 3, and PlayStation Vita. Koei Tecmo Europe and Koei Tecmo America have both confirmed a Western release on the PS4, PS Vita, and PC via Steam.

Omega Force is a subsidiary of Koei Tecmo, and it develops Koei Tecmo's Musou (Warriors) series of games.

Berserk is inspiring a new television anime that will premiere on July 1. Miura is also resuming the manga on June 24 as a monthly series.
